Comprehending Sash Window Renovation
Before delving into quotes, it's important to understand what sash window renovation requires. This procedure typically includes:
Repairing or changing broken elements: This may include sheaves, weights, or the sash itself.Restoration of wood: This could mean sanding, painting, or using weatherproofing compounds.Upgrading glazing: Often, this means changing single glazing with double glazing for enhanced thermal performance without losing the initial character.Sealing gaps: To improve insulation and lower drafts.Aspects Influencing Renovation Quotes
The cost associated with sash window renovation can vary widely based on numerous key factors:
FactorEffect on CostCondition of the WindowsMore comprehensive damage results in greater expenses.Materials UsedUpgrading to higher quality products increases expenses.Intricacy of WorkCustom-made solutions and historic restorations elevate labor expenses.PlaceCosts can vary regionally and influence labor rates.Window Size and NumberLarger or several windows will raise the total cost.Professional vs. DIYWorking with professionals causes greater expenses however guarantees quality.Common Costs
As a referral, here's a table summing up normal expenses associated with sash window renovation:
ServiceAverage CostFundamental Repair (per window)₤ 150 - ₤ 300Full Restoration (per window)₤ 400 - ₤ 800Double Glazing Upgrade (per window)₤ 200 - ₤ 600Complete Replacement (per window)₤ 800 - ₤ 1,500Painting and Finishing (per window)₤ 100 - ₤ 300

Actions to Obtain Sash Window Renovation Quotes
Getting precise quotes is important to handling renovation costs. Here are the actions to follow:

Assess the Condition: Start by checking your sash windows for any damages or concerns. Document specific areas that need attention.

Research Local Contractors: Look for professionals with experience in [Sash Window Refurbishment Services](http://anantsoch.com/members/lunchhen3/activity/1571023/) window remodellings. Examine their qualifications, reviews, and previous work.

Request Multiple Quotes: Contact a minimum of 3 contractors to get quotes. This will offer a comprehensive understanding of market rates.

Detail Your Needs: When connecting, offer detailed info about your windows, consisting of size, condition, and any specific requests like double glazing or historical conservation.

Compare Quotes: Analyze the quotes based on the breakdown of services. Ensure that you comprehend what is included and any potential add-ons.

Ask about Warranties: It's useful to understand what sort of service warranties and guarantees the contractors provide on both materials and labor.

The length of time does sash window renovation typically take?
The period of the renovation procedure can differ, but typically, it takes one to 2 weeks per window, depending upon the level of the work required and the contractor's schedule.
2. Can I do sash window remodellings myself?
Yes, if you have the required abilities and tools, many small repairs can be done yourself. However, for comprehensive work, particularly associated to historical preservation, hiring a professional is recommended for quality assurance.

5. Are there grants readily available for sash window renovation?
In some areas, there might be grants or financial support readily available for renovating historical or energy-inefficient windows. Inspect city government or heritage organizations for chances.
